Safeguard
Use the radio button to globally enable or disable Safeguard Engine settings for the Switch.
Engine State
Used to configure the acceptable level of CPU utilization before the Safeguard Engine mechanism
Rising
Threshold
is enabled. Once the CPU utilization reaches this percentage level, the Switch will move into
(20% - 100%)
Exhausted mode, based on the parameters provided in this window.
Falling
Used to configure the acceptable level of CPU utilization as a percentage, where the Switch leaves
Threshold
the Safeguard Engine state and returns to normal mode.
(20% - 100%)
Trap / Log
Use the drop-down menu to enable or disable the sending of messages to the device's SNMP
agent and switch log once the Safeguard Engine has been activated by a high CPU utilization rate.
Mode
Used to select the type of Safeguard Engine to be activated by the Switch when the CPU utilization
reaches a high rate. The user may select:
Fuzzy – If selected, this function will instruct the Switch to minimize the IP and ARP traffic flow
to the CPU by dynamically allotting an even bandwidth to all traffic flows.
Strict – If selected, this function will stop accepting all ARP packets not intended for the Switch,
and will stop receiving all unnecessary broadcast IP packets, until the storm has subsided.
The default setting is Fuzzy mode.

Trusted Host

Up to ten trusted host secure IP addresses may be configured and used for remote Switch management. It should be noted that if
one or more trusted hosts a re enabled, the Switch will immediately accept remote instructions from only the specified IP address
or addresses. If you enable this feature, be sure to first enter the IP address of the station you are currently using.
To view the following window, click Security > Trusted Host:
To configure secure IP addresses for trusted host management of t he Switch, type the IP a ddress and the net mask of the station
you are currently using in the two fields, as well as up to nine additional IP addresses of trusted hosts, one by one. Click the Apply
button to assign trusted host status to the IP addresses. This goes into effect immediately.
